Challenges Facing Travel Agencies

From the most luxurious experiences to the most budget-friendly getaways, travel agencies continue to be the go-to source for planning a vacation or business trip. Despite their popularity and expertise, there are several challenges facing the travel agency industry, which can impede their success and impede customers from booking their desired trips.

Increased Competition

The rise of online travel agents and booking platforms has increased competition for traditional travel agencies. Customers can easily do their own research and book their trips online, without needing any help from a travel agent. This can make it difficult for travel agencies to stay competitive and draw in customers. However, some travel agencies are recognizing the advantage of technology and are adapting their services to meet the needs of the digital age.


Travel Regulations

Due to the constantly changing travel regulations, travel agents must stay on top of the rules and restrictions for each destination they service. This can be especially difficult in destinations that have complicated visa and passport requirements. It is the responsibility of the travel agency to inform their customers of all of the regulations so they can be prepared for their trip. This can be a time-consuming and tedious task, but is necessary in order to provide the best customer service.

Customer Expectations

The customer expectations for travel agencies have risen in recent years, due to the high-level of service provided by online booking platforms. It is now expected that travel agents should be able to provide detailed information on their services and the destinations they service, as well as make personalized recommendations for each customer. Meeting these high expectations can be a challenge for many travel agencies, as it can be difficult to keep up with the ever-changing travel industry.

Costs of Services

The costs of services for travel agencies can be quite high, especially if they need to purchase software and other technology to stay up-to-date with the industry. Additionally, travel agents often need to invest in marketing and advertising in order to draw in customers. These costs can add up quickly and make it difficult for travel agencies to stay profitable.

Economic Uncertainty

The current economic uncertainty can also be a challenge for travel agencies. Many customers are more budget-conscious and are unwilling to splurge on a vacation or business trip. This can lead to fewer bookings and a decrease in revenue for travel agencies. Additionally, if customers are worried about the safety of their destination, this can make them hesitate to book a trip.
